If you meet the basic eligibility criteria, you will need to schedule Correctional Officer Screening. The first part of screening is a written pre-employment test. This test consists of a total of 100 multiple-choice questions. It has five parts: Memory and Observation, Situational Reasoning, Reading Comprehension/Deductive Reasoning, Verbal Reasoning and Arithmetic. If you require special devices or extra time to take the test, notify us in advance. Call (936) 437-4098. If you pass the test, you will be interviewed. The test and interview process will take 3 to 8 hours, depending on the time of your interview.

Important Testing Information

You will have two attempts to pass the pre-employment test within a one-year period. If you are unsuccessful on the second attempt, you will be eligible to reapply after one year from the date of your original test.

To schedule Correctional Officer Screening, select Request CO Screening from this page. Choose the location and date that is most convenient.  Complete the on-line form and select the Submit Form button to schedule your test and interview. After submitting the referral form, a page will open that provides driving directions and specific information for the test site selected.

Do not mail your application! You will need to bring your completed State of Texas Application for Employment, TDCJ Employment Application Supplement, and all required documents to your scheduled screening appointment.

Please Note:

You must bring all required documents to your scheduled screening appointment.

 

All application forms may be downloaded from our website or you may pick up the forms at your local Texas Workforce Solutions office.
